Understanding the Missouri Department of Revenue: An In-Depth Overview
Introduction to the Missouri Department of Revenue
The Missouri Department of Revenue (DOR) plays a pivotal role in the administration of the state’s taxation and motor vehicle registration systems. It is essential for residents and businesses in Missouri to understand the various services and responsibilities of the DOR, as these directly affect their financial obligations and rights.

Key Functions of the Missouri Department of Revenue
The Missouri Department of Revenue is responsible for several critical functions, including:
1. Tax Collection and Administration
The DOR oversees the collection of state taxes, including income tax, sales tax, and property tax, among others. This function is vital for funding state services and ensuring economic stability. The department offers various tools and resources to assist taxpayers in understanding their obligations, filing returns, and making payments.
2. Motor Vehicle Registration and Licensing
In addition to tax collection, the DOR manages the registration of motor vehicles and the issuance of driver’s licenses. This includes maintaining accurate records to ensure public safety and proper vehicle ownership identification.
3. Business Taxes and Licenses
Businesses operating in Missouri must comply with state tax laws. The DOR provides guidance on various business tax types, including corporate franchise taxes and unemployment taxes. It also issues the necessary licenses to operate legally within the state.

Understanding Missouri Sales Tax
Sales Tax Overview
Sales tax in Missouri is applied at both state and local levels. This tax is generally imposed on retail sales of tangible personal property and certain services. Understanding the specifics of sales tax, including rates and exemptions, is crucial for both consumers and businesses.
Filing and Payment
Businesses must register with the DOR to collect sales tax. Compliance includes submitting sales tax returns and remitting the collected taxes on time. Failure to comply can result in penalties and interest.

The Importance of Income Tax in Missouri
Individual Income Tax
Like many states, Missouri imposes a progressive income tax based on the taxpayer’s income level. The DOR guides residents through the filing process, ensuring clarity on tax brackets, deductions, and credits available to them.
Business Income Tax
Businesses are also subject to income taxation in Missouri. Understanding the different types of business entities and their tax implications is essential for any company operating in the state. This includes partnerships, corporations, and sole proprietorships, each facing unique tax considerations.
